Webthe pH and reference electrodes provides a millivolt signal proportional to pH. Most pH sensors are designed to produce a 0 mV signal at 7.0 pH, with a (theoretically ideal) slope (sensitivity) of -59.16 mV / pH at 25°C. WebA silver chloride electrode is a type of reference electrode, commonly used in electrochemical measurements. For environmental reasons it has widely replaced the saturated calomel electrode.For example, it is usually the internal reference electrode in pH meters and it is often used as reference in reduction potential measurements.
